Biography

Jean-François Cailhier is an Associate Professor in the Department of Medicine at the University of Montreal. He specializes in cellular immune responses related to SARS-CoV-2 and the immunomodulatory effects of crystalloid solutions in various medical contexts. His research focus encompasses inflammation in brain insults associated with subarachnoid hemorrhage and the mechanisms underlying the role of adiponectin receptors in carotid plaque instability. He has successfully supervised numerous graduate theses and dissertations, contributing significantly to the academic community through his mentorship and involvement in various research affiliations and projects. An active researcher, he is engaged in multiple funding programs and collaborative studies aimed at better understanding and improving patient care in critically ill populations and transplant settings.
